Answer:
179.39 grams of O2 will be produced (option 2 is correct)
Explanation:
Step 1: Data given
Mass of KClO3 = 458 grams
Molar mass KClO3 = 122.55 g/mol
Molar mass O2 = 32.0 g/mol
Step 2: The balanced equation
2KCIO3 → 2KCI + 3O2
Step 3: Calculate moles KClO3
Moles KClO3 = mass KClO3 / molar mass KClO3
Moles KClO3 = 458 grams / 122.55 g/mol
Moles KClO3 = 3.74 moles
Step 4: Calculate moles of O2
For 2 moles KClO3 we'll have 2 moles KCl and 3 moles O2
For 3.74 moles we'll have 3/2 * 3.74 = 5.606 moles
Step 5: Calculate mass O2
Mass O2 = 5.606 moles * 32.0 g/mol
Mass O2 = 179.39 grams
179.39 grams of O2 will be produced (option 2 is correct)
